Comprehending Door and Window Types
When considering door and window replacement, it is essential to comprehend the various options readily available. Here's a breakdown of typical types:
Door Types
Type | Description | Benefits |
---|---|---|
Entry Doors | The primary entryway of the home, often made of wood or fiberglass | Improved energy performance and security |
Patio area Doors | Sliding or hinged doors that cause outside spaces | Boosted natural light and outside gain access to |
French Doors | Classy double doors that can open inward or external | Visual appeal and versatile positioning |
Storm Doors | Extra layer of defense installed over exterior doors | Enhanced insulation and sturdiness |
Window Types
Type | Description | Benefits |
---|---|---|
Double-Hung Windows | Two operable sashes for ventilation | Easy to tidy and versatile ventilation |
Casement Windows | Depended upon one side, open outward | Great ventilation and unblocked views |
Sliding Windows | Operate by sliding side-to-side | Space-saving and easy to operate |
Bay Windows | Project outwards from the home, providing a window seat | Adds space and natural light |
Advantages of Door and Window Replacement
Investing in the replacement of windows and doors can yield many advantages:
Energy Efficiency: New windows and doors often feature advanced insulation features and low-emissivity (Low-E) glass coverings that decrease cooling and heating expenses.
Boosted Curb Appeal: Updated windows and doors boost the general appearance of a home, considerably increasing curb appeal and residential or commercial property worth.
Improved Security: Many modern models integrate sophisticated locking mechanisms and durable materials, using increased security versus break-ins.
Sound Reduction: Replacement windows can create a quieter indoor environment by effectively blocking outdoors noise.
Reduced Maintenance: Modern products such as vinyl and fiberglass need less maintenance compared to traditional wood.
When to Consider Replacement
Knowing when to replace windows and doors is crucial for property owners. Indicators consist of:
- Visible Damage: Cracks, chips, or warping can jeopardize the efficiency of windows and doors.
- Drafts: Noticing drafts around doors and windows can show stopping working seals and insulation.
- Increasing Energy Bills: Increasing energy expenses, especially throughout extreme temperatures, may point to ineffective doors and windows.
- Tough Operation: Difficulty in opening or closing windows and doors is an indication of malfunctioning hardware or warping.

FAQs
What is the average cost of door and window replacement?
The typical expense can differ substantially based on door or window type, materials, and labor. Property owners can an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 200 to ₤ 2,500 per window and 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000 for doors.
For how long does the replacement procedure take?
The time required depends on the variety of doors and windows being replaced. A single window or door installation might take a few hours, while a full-home replacement could take a number of days.
Can I install new windows my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it requires skill and experience. Hiring a professional is typically recommended for finest outcomes and service warranty protection.
What are Low-E windows?
Low-E (low emissivity) windows are designed to reduce heat transfer, keeping homes cooler in summertime and warmer in winter season, hence improving energy efficiency.
